WebJul 28, 2024 · 1. Soak the nail in warm water. Soak your finger in warm water for about 15 to 20 minutes. Soaking helps relieve pain in the finger and helps with swelling. You can do this three or four times a day. Dry the fingernail thoroughly after soaking it. You should keep your ingrown fingernail dry unless you are soaking it. Paronychia is another name for infection, or pus ... inn downtown ohWebFelon Finger. Felon finger is a bacterial infection in the pad of your fingertip. It causes pain, swelling and redness. If not treated immediately, a pus-filled sac (abscess) can form. Early-stage felon finger infections can usually be treated with antibiotics.
